Diving into the realm of CPU overclocking can seem daunting at first, but with a little knowledge and caution, it can unlock impressive performance gains. Before you jump in, remember that overclocking involves tweaking your CPU's settings beyond their factory defaults, potentially enhancing its clock speed and overall performance. However, it's crucial to proceed slowly as improper overclocking can lead to instability or even damage your hardware.
A good starting point is to research your specific CPU model and its throttling points. There are numerous online tools available that provide detailed information about overclocking different CPUs. Once you have a solid understanding of your hardware's capabilities, you can begin by gradually boosting the clock speed and monitoring its performance using system monitoring software.
It's also important to fine-tune other settings like voltage and memory timings to ensure stability. Remember, patience is key when overclocking. Take your time, monitor your system closely, and don't be afraid to revert if you encounter any issues. By following these guidelines, you can safely explore the world of CPU overclocking and potentially unlock significant performance gains for your computer.

Grasping RAM Speeds and Latency
RAM speed indicates how quickly your memory can access data. It's typically measured in MHz (megahertz), featuring higher numbers indicating rapid speeds. RAM latency, on the other hand, describes the duration it takes for your memory to react to a request from the CPU. It's calculated in clock cycles and lower numbers indicate faster performance.
Both speed and latency play crucial roles in your system's overall speed. A combination of fast speeds and low latency can noticeably improve application operation and general computing experience.
